温馨提示×

Ubuntu Kubernetes应用如何部署

小樊
53
2025-09-14 22:24:42
栏目: 智能运维

在Ubuntu上部署Kubernetes应用,一般可按以下步骤进行:

环境准备

  • 系统初始化:更新系统,安装基础工具,关闭交换分区。
  • 安装容器运行时:安装Docker等容器运行时。
  • 安装Kubernetes组件:添加Kubernetes官方GPG密钥和软件源,安装kubeadmkubeletkubectl

部署Kubernetes集群

  • 初始化主节点:在主节点执行kubeadm init命令,按提示完成配置,安装网络插件。
  • 添加工作节点:在工作节点执行kubeadm join命令,使用主节点初始化后生成的命令和参数。
  • 验证集群状态:使用kubectl get nodes命令查看节点状态,确保所有节点都为Ready

部署应用

  • 创建Deployment:编写deployment.yaml文件,定义应用的副本数量、容器镜像等信息。
  • 创建Service:编写service.yaml文件,定义服务的类型、端口映射等。
  • 部署应用:使用kubectl apply -f命令分别部署deployment.yamlservice.yaml文件。

0